## Artifact Signing — Inventory Reconciliation Job

The nightly reconciliation job for Stockline now signs its output manifests before upload. Unsigned manifests are rejected by the Ledgerbox ingest as of build 412. Two mismatches last week traced to a stale key on the runner pool; rotated Tuesday. Action for sync: confirm all runners pull the current key at job start. The active signing key for the reconciliation pipeline is as follows.

signing key of yafop-taguf = bky3_Kre

The Brindlewharf cut-over finished at 03:40 local. Root cause of the leaked file descriptors was the retry wrapper in the Quillgate proxy reopening sockets without closing the old handle on timeout. We patched the wrapper, redeployed, and FD counts have been flat for six hours. Old nodes are drained but not yet decommissioned, so watch for stragglers reconnecting. If counts climb past the alert threshold again, roll back to the prior image. The service now runs with the following configuration values.

config for tagaf-bawif:
[norok]
host = norok.ordinworks.local
user = norok_svc
database = norok_prod

Closing the Pellworth Office — Managers Only

Quick heads-up for department heads: we're winding down the Pellworth satellite by end of March. Only six desks affected; everyone gets a transfer offer to Granby. Keep this off general channels until HR briefs the team. Facilities handles the lease exit. The confidential business note is added just below this line.

confidential, kahog-bawif: The northern region missed its Pramir quota by 20.0 percent last quarter. Casaxek Freight plans to lower the Fraion list price by 41.5 percent in December. The finance team signed off on a budget of $236.4 million for Project Druius. The renewal with Fenysix Partners closes at $91.3 million a year, 2.1 percent below the last contract.

Handover note — cold storage archival (Fennel team)

To whoever picks this up: I've migrated the last of the Glacierline cold buckets into the Vaultwren archive tier. Please verify checksums before deleting the staging copies — the manifest lives in the ops share under /archives/2024-q3. Support should know that restores take up to six hours, and any restore request must be logged in the Tidepool tracker. If the archive vault itself needs unlocking, use the recovery passphrase below.

vault phrase of kaduf-baweg = norael-julox-raleth-wenok-eliir-ulamir-ulair-norwyn-rusion